Kumasi based Journalist Gives to Students At Atobrakrom and Omanadware3: Samuel Ofori Boateng, a Kumasi-based journalist, donated educational materials to students at Atobrakrom and Omanadwarie Junior High Schools and Primary School in the Amansie West District. The donation included,over 200 Mathematical Sets for 2025 BECE candidates at Atobrakrom D/A JHS to aid in their exam preparation.Exercise Books, Pens, Pencils, and School Uniforms also for pupils of Atobrakrom D/A Primary School to support their academic endeavors. During the presentation ceremony, Mr. Ofori Boateng emphasized the importance of education, urging students to focus on their studies and avoid harmful substances like tramadol.…

POLICE OFFICER DONATES MATHEMATICAL SETS TO AKYEREMADE JHS: Inspector Rebecca Ehomah, a Police Officer at the Kumasi Central Motor Traffic and Transport Department (MTTD), has shown commendable community spirit by donating mathematical sets and other teaching-learning materials worth thousands of Ghana cedis to BECE candidates at Atwima Akyeremade in the Atwima Kwanwoma District of Ashanti Region.Such gestures can significantly impact students’ preparation and performance in their exams. By supporting education, Inspector Ehomah is contributing to the development of the community and demonstrating the importance of social responsibility. Inspector Rebecca Ehomah emphasized the significance of education, noting it’s the bedrock of…

MTN Ghana Launches 2025 Y’ello care Program in Kumasi The General Manager for MTN Ghana Northern Business District, Nii Adotey Mingle, has launched the 2025 Y’ellocare program in Kumasi. The program, themed “Connect at the Root,” aims to leverage technology to build youth capacity and bridge the digital divide in communities. According to Mr. Adotey, the program is designed to empower communities through technology and transformation. He emphasized that MTN is committed to making a positive impact in the communities it serves, and the Y’ello care program is a key part of this effort. The annual Y’ello care event brings…
